WebJan 10, 1991 · The qualification test limits are the maximum flight levels plus 3 dB. The test is intended for payloads of low (<1000 pounds) to moderate (1000 to 5000 pounds) weight and size such as Scout launched spacecraft, small attached STS payloads, etc. The test covers the full 20 - 20,000 Hz frequency range. WebTests are shortened versions of qual tests in the areas of structural integrity, thermal and electrical safety, operation in explosive atmospheres and during explosive decompression." These are tests to ensure the hardware does not pose a hazard to the aircraft or crew.
